How Sewage Water Extraction Works
Sewage water extraction is a complex process that needs careful planning and execution. Our team follows a strict protocol to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. Don't risk further damage by cutting corners. Here's what you can expect from our process:
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team assesses the damage and contains the affected area to prevent further contamination. Time is of the essence. We work quickly to prevent further damage and risk to your health.
Step 2: Extraction and Removal
We use advanced equipment to extract sewage water and remove contaminated materials. Our team is equipped to handle any situation.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ry the affected area and prevent further moisture damage. Don't let moisture linger.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
We th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area to ensure your property is safe and healthy. Our team takes pride in their work.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Our team works with you to restore your property to its original condition. We're not done until you're satisfied.

Sewage Water Extraction Cost in Forestville, OH
The cost of sewage water extraction var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Forestville, OH. Get a free estimate today.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Extraction and Removal |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$1,000 - $3,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 - $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Get a free estimate today.
